Special Thanks: We express our great appreciation to 100 Black Men of Stamford, the Jane Addams Peace Association, and Stamford Public Schools. Through their combined efforts, our eighth grade students met Angela Joy, author of Choosing Brave: How Mamie Till-Mobley and Emmett Till Sparked the Civil Rights Movement. The book is a 2023 Jane Addams Children’s Book Award Winner and a 2023 Caldecott honor book. All 220 Cloonan eighth graders received a signed copy of Ms. Joy’s book.  Special thanks goes to Ms. Jackie Clucus, our Literacy Support Specialist, and Ms. Coleen Weiner, Director of Curriculum, Instruction and Assessment – Secondary for SPS, who coordinated everything to make this visit such a success.

Student & Staff Accomplishments: Congratulations to Krish Donikena (Cloonan) and Naren Ponnusamy (Rippowam). They won the inaugural New Haven Urban Debate League State Tournament in honor of the late Reverend D. Stanley Lord. There were 22 teams from across the state participating.

The tournament was open to middle school and 9th grade debaters.
